你查询的IP:[119.128.208.23]  地理位置:中国–广东–东莞

最新查询222.128.138.190 123.160.138.0 118.66.229.162 116.194.215.45 220.154.206.125 116.1.35.22 117.57.73.188 118.244.48.25 119.60.153.181 119.128.208.23 123.249.11.250 119.3.203.113 61.45.128.16 124.40.128.160 123.184.151.168 124.66.202.25 218.64.42.110 202.22.248.7 123.242.115.254 202.122.84.133 202.38.192.114 121.255.55.24 122.112.78.194 120.72.32.37 119.27.64.141 117.74.64.77 119.15.136.107 58.32.110.13 119.232.63.178 202.38.158.47 203.93.65.21